Delgado Community College
Grant in 2023
Part of the well-established Louisiana Technical College system, Delgado Community College in Harvey, Louisiana, offers trusted training in industrial and technical fields. Barbering, Cosmetology, Carpentry, Electrical Lineman Technology, Air Conditioning and Refrigeration, Machine Tool Technology and Welding are just some of the offerings at Delgado. More than 70 years old, the Louisiana Technical College system has had time to grow roots and expand not only regionally, but also in its academics and technologies. Consequently, LTC is always refining its programs to include the most up-to-date technologies and learning methods. One way that LTC has done this is through comprehensive, real-world training, teaching students through the actual performance of their trade. As part of its mission to serve as many students as possible, LTC does its best to provide financial aid to qualifying students. There are also certain tuition waivers for those experiencing financial hardship. Admissions requirements include proof of a high school diploma or GED and the passing of an entrance exam.
ARIX Technologies
Grant in 2021
ARIX Technologies, Inc. is a robotics and data analytics company specializing in the design and development of crawling robots for pipeline inspection, primarily serving the oil and gas and petrochemical industries. Founded in 2017 and headquartered in Jackson, Louisiana, with an engineering office in Houston, Texas, the company focuses on integrating advanced robotics with data analytics to transform corrosion detection and analysis in manufacturing facilities. By providing innovative inspection services, ARIX Technologies aims to enhance safety, improve sustainability, and help manufacturing companies significantly reduce operational costs.
Phoenix Waste Solutions
Grant in 2021
Phoenix Waste Solutions, established in 2019 and based in Chauvin, Louisiana, specializes in developing innovative technology for waste disposal machines. Their patented ion generator suppresses pollution at a molecular level without requiring external fuel sources, offering pollution-free and fuel-free solutions. This technology enables decentralized waste management systems, reducing costs and carbon footprint for waste management industries.
Instapath Inc. is a company that specializes in the design and development of advanced microscopy systems aimed at improving cancer biopsy evaluations. Founded in 2017 and based in New Orleans, Louisiana, Instapath's technology provides high-resolution imaging of biopsy samples at the sub-cellular level, allowing for essential quality assessments while preserving the tissue for future analysis. The company's system also incorporates a mobile application for viewing and annotating images, facilitating accurate diagnoses and enabling centralized remote pathology evaluations. By enhancing rapid on-site evaluation of biopsies, Instapath significantly reduces the need for repeat procedures, thereby alleviating the burden on patients and healthcare systems alike. With over 7 million Americans undergoing biopsy procedures annually, Instapath's innovations contribute to improved diagnostic accuracy and operational efficiency in medical facilities.

Louisiana Multi-Functional-Materials Group
Grant in 2018
Louisiana Multi-Functional-Materials Group, founded in 2016 and based in Baton Rouge, Louisiana, specializes in the manufacturing of advanced sealants designed for sealing joints and cracks in transportation infrastructure. The company produces a unique two-way shape memory polymer-based smart material that exhibits distinct thermal properties, expanding upon cooling and contracting when heated. This innovative behavior contrasts with traditional construction materials such as cement concrete and asphalt concrete, allowing clients to effectively seal cracks, fill joints, and address thermal damage-related defects in infrastructure.
PatentDive, Inc. is a company based in New Orleans, Louisiana, that specializes in developing visual patent drafting software aimed at enhancing communication in the patent process. Founded in 2013, the company offers tools for assisted invention disclosure and rapid patent drafting, enabling users to effectively translate their ideas into patent applications. Its software features a visual interface that simplifies complex concepts, making it accessible for a wide range of users, including patent professionals, inventors, entrepreneurs, and educational institutions. Additionally, PatentDive incorporates gamified elements into its application to facilitate understanding of patent education, helping users make informed decisions throughout the patenting process.

AxoSim, Inc. is a biotechnology company based in New Orleans, Louisiana, specializing in the development of advanced platforms for neurological drug discovery. Founded in 2014, the company focuses on creating biomimetic models that closely replicate human nerve tissue, facilitating more accurate predictions of clinical performance in drug development. Its key technologies include NerveSim and BrainSim, which offer in vitro models for studying neurotoxicity and neurodegenerative diseases. These platforms utilize 3D human cell cultures to mimic the structure and function of the nervous system, providing pharmaceutical companies with innovative tools to enhance drug efficacy and reduce development timelines. By enabling more reliable and relevant testing methods, AxoSim aims to transform the landscape of preclinical pharmaceutical development and contribute to the advancement of human neuroscience.
